Ashley Rickards is best known for playing the endlessly awkward Jenna on, well, “Awkward,” but there’s nothing particularly gauche about her new movie “At the Devil’s Door” — because it’s absolutely terrifying.
In the film, Rickards plays a girl (her name is not revealed immediately, and we wouldn’t want to spoil the surprise) who becomes possessed by an evil, malevolent spirit who wears her innocent body like a meat suit. It’s terrifying — and also features great performances by Naya Rivera and Catalina Sandino Moreno — but it’s also a relatively meditative film about home and family, which is what attracted Rickards to the project in the first place.
